Ṭur ʿAbdin - ܛܘܪܥܒܕܝܢ

http://syriaca.org/place/221
"Properly speaking, Ṭur ʿAbdin (‘Mountain of the servants’) does not include the whole province of Mardin in Turkey, but only the limestone plateau in the eastern part of it, between the river Tigris and Nisibis.""1
